mStable represents a decentralized and open-source protocol that seamlessly combines stablecoins, lending, and swapping into a cohesive framework. This protocol is distinguished by its self-sufficient system, which eliminates the need for custodianship in stablecoin management. By integrating lending yields with trading fees, mStable effectively creates assets that yield enhanced returns. A significant emphasis on smart contract security has led to a thorough audit by Consensys Diligence, which found no major vulnerabilities present. Governance within mStable is conducted by MTA token holders who stake their tokens to engage in decision-making activities. This governance system employs a structured consensus-building approach, where proposals are deliberated in community forums such as Discord before being finalized through on-chain voting by MTA holders. The protocol consists of autonomous, decentralized, and non-custodial smart contracts, all operating on the Ethereum blockchain. The assets produced by mStable, known as mAssets, are designed to uphold a specific value peg and allow for minting and redemption on-chain via smart contracts. mStable’s forward-thinking strategy for asset management not only seeks to deliver users a sense of stability but also aims to enhance returns efficiently. Yearn Finance presents a range of offerings in the Decentralized Finance (DeFi) landscape, centering on lending aggregation, yield enhancement, and insurance solutions on the Ethereum blockchain. The protocol is managed by various independent developers and is governed by holders of the YFI token. To begin with, Yearn launched a lending aggregator that reallocates funds between dYdX, AAVE, and Compound, responding to interest rate changes across these services. Users can effortlessly deposit into these lending aggregator smart contracts via the Earn page. This cutting-edge product simplifies the interest accumulation process, guaranteeing that users receive the most competitive rates available from the chosen platforms. Furthermore, capital pools are structured to yield returns by taking advantage of market opportunities. Vaults add value for users by sharing gas expenses, automating yield production and rebalancing, while dynamically reallocating resources as fresh prospects arise in the DeFi environment. Bancor acts as a protocol designed for the creation of Smart Tokens, establishing a new benchmark for cryptocurrencies that can be seamlessly swapped through their smart contracts. This on-chain liquidity protocol promotes automated and decentralized trading on Ethereum and other platforms, ensuring effortless transactions. Completely functioning on-chain, the Bancor Protocol is adaptable to any blockchain that accommodates smart contracts. As an open-source standard for liquidity pools, it offers a solution for automated market-making, allowing users to transact with tokens directly via a smart contract interface. Presently, the Bancor Network operates on both the Ethereum and EOS blockchains, but its architecture is crafted to ensure compatibility with additional blockchain ecosystems. Opyn v2 offers European-style options that settle in cash and automatically exercise upon expiration. This cash settlement mechanism allows option holders to avoid the need to deliver the underlying asset; rather, they receive the difference between the expiration price of the underlying asset and the strike price from the option sellers. The options, referred to as oTokens, are formatted as ERC20 tokens, facilitating their trade on any decentralized exchange that supports the ERC20 standard. A primary incentive for investors to participate in options trading is the opportunity for income generation. Similar to yield farming, options can be employed to produce returns or establish income streams irrespective of market conditions. Traders find that using options allows them to commit less capital while still gaining exposure to asset price fluctuations. This method provides comparable market exposure to direct ownership of the asset while lowering capital requirements, which enhances leverage and introduces more flexibility to investment strategies. The Curve DAO enhances the role of liquidity providers by granting them the authority to decide on the establishment of new pools, adjustments to pool parameters, and the implementation of CRV incentives, among other aspects within the Curve ecosystem. To truly understand Curve, visualize it as a decentralized exchange specifically designed to streamline stablecoin transactions—like swapping DAI for USDC—while ensuring low fees and minimal slippage. In contrast to conventional exchanges that match buyers with sellers, Curve employs a distinct framework that operates through liquidity pools similar to those used in Uniswap. For this model to thrive, Curve depends on contributions from liquidity providers, who receive rewards as an incentive for supplying their tokens. It is also essential to highlight that Curve maintains a non-custodial approach, meaning that developers cannot access the tokens owned by users, which significantly bolsters security and user control within the protocol. Badger operates as a decentralized autonomous organization (DAO) dedicated to crafting products and infrastructure that support the incorporation of Bitcoin into the decentralized finance (DeFi) ecosystem. The main goal is to develop essential tools and frameworks that allow Bitcoin to serve as collateral on various blockchain networks. As an ecosystem DAO, Badger seeks to encourage collaboration among a wide array of projects and individuals in the DeFi space to meet the collective demands of the community. By fostering shared ownership within the DAO, it aligns the motivations of developers while employing decentralized governance to ensure fairness for every participant. Rather than promoting competition, Badger underscores the significance of teamwork and cooperation from its inception. Operational decisions regarding the DAO, including product development and deployment, are made through a structured voting process. Furthermore, the equitable distribution of $BADGER tokens is vital, as it enables all participants to contribute and benefit from the ecosystem's success.
